Milton Keynes Council intends to make the following named traffic regulation Order under Sections 1(1), 2(1) to (3) and 4(2) of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984: 

Milton Keynes City Council (Various Roads, Kingston) (Prohibition of Waiting) Order 2025 

The general effect of the above proposed Order will be to introduce prohibition of waiting (at any time) restrictions along parts of Winchester Circle and Lasborough Road in Kingston; and to consolidate the existing prohibition of waiting (at any time) restrictions on those parts of Chippenham Drive, Greyfriars Court, Manderville Drive and Winchester Circle, which are currently prescribed in the traffic regulation Order entitled “Milton Keynes City Council (Various Road in Beanhill, Bletchley, Broughton, Kingston Winterhill) (Prohibition of Waiting) Order 2022”.

The Council is now carrying out statutory consultation on the proposed Order. Any comments or objections to the above proposal, together with the grounds upon which they are made, must be made in writing and sent to the Council’s Traffic Regulation Order Team at Milton Keynes Council, Civic Offices, 1 Saxon Gate East, Central Milton Keynes MK9 3EJ, or by email to TROteam@milton-keynes.gov.uk quoting reference TRO-427.
